Are the coping styles we develop in childhood defenses or simply who we are? Armand DiMele and Lisa Arnone, LCSW explore whether an authentic self actually exists beneath our social masks, or whether stripping away our defenses leaves nothing behind. Callers and the Enneagram illuminate the argument.
